TextFile

	SUBTTL	CP/M BIOS JUMP TABLE AND BIOS EXTENTIONS        
	page
;==============================================================================
;= THE FOLLOWING VARIABLES SHOULD NOT BE CHANGED AS EXTERNAL                  =
;= PROGRAMS DEPENDS ON THEIR POSITION AND VALUES                              =
;==============================================================================
        JP      BOOT
WBOTE:  JP      WBOOT
        JP      CONST
        JP      CONIN
        JP      CONOUT
        JP      LIST
        JP      PUNCH
        JP      READER
        JP      XHOME
        JP      SELD
        JP      SETT
        JP      SETS
        JP      SETD
        JP      XREAD
        JP      XWRITE
        JP      STLIST
        JP      SECTRA
        
	PAGE
ADRMOD: DB      0              ; ADDRESS MODE = XY
WR5A:   DB      0              ;
WR5B:   DB      0              ;
MTYPE:  DB      3              ; MASCHINE TYPE: 0=RC700,   1=RC850
			       ; 		2=ITT3290, 3=RC703
FD0:    DB      255            ;    MAXI                MINI 96 tpi
FD1:	DB	255            ; 0: SS,128 B/S,26 S/T     not used
FD2:	DB	255            ; 8: DD,512 B/S,30 S/T  *DD,512 B/S,20 S/T
FD3:	DB	255 	       ;16:*SS,128 B/S,26 S/T   DD,512 B/S,20 S/T
FD4:	DB	255	       ;24:*DD,256 B/S,26 S/T !!DD,512 B/S,30 S/T 8"
FD5:	DB	255	       ;32:*WINCHESTER DISK 0,9 MB UNIT 512 B/S
FD6:	DB	255	       ;40:*WINCHESTER DISK 0,3 MB UNIT 512 B/S
FD7:	DB	255	       ;48:*WINCHESTER DISK 1,9 MB UNIT 512 B/S
FD8:	DB	255	       ;56:*WINCHESTER DISK 3,9 MB UNIT 512 B/S
FD9:	DB	255	       ;64:*WINCHESTER DISK 7,9 MB UNIT 512 B/S 
FD10:	DB	255	       ;255: NOT USED 
FD11:	DB	255	       ;* MEANS THAT NO SECTOR TRANSLATION IS DONE.
FD12:	DB	255            ;
FD13:	DB	255            ;
FD14:	DB      255	       ;
FD15:	DB	255	       ;
BOOTD:	DB	0	       ; 0 =>    COLD AND WARM BOOT FROM FLOPPY DISK
			       ; <> 0 =>  -    -   -    -     -  HARD DISK
			       ; Opdate in CONFI area, copyed under runtime

;	not used
;
colour:	db	0	       ; Default colours written to console before
			       ; warmboot
			       ; Bit 6..4 defines Text      colour
			       ; Bit 2..0 defines Bagground colour
